Affordable Comfort with Easy Access to Seattle's Music Scene
Modern and budget-friendly,
Americas Best Value Inn Lynnwood Seattle is a laid-back spot located just north of Seattle in Lynnwood. With clean, simple rooms and essentials like free Wi-Fi, microwaves, and mini-fridges, this no-frills hotel is perfect for concert-goers looking to save money without sacrificing convenience. It's just a short walk to the
Lynnwood Convention Center and a quick drive or light rail ride to the heart of downtown Seattle.
Why Concert-goers love it
With
direct access to downtown Seattle and the U District via the Link light rail from Lynnwood City Center Station, getting to and from shows is a breeze. Trains run every 8–10 minutes, so even late-night concerts won't leave you stranded. The hotel’s
24-hour front desk and overall quiet vibe make it easy to come and go on your own schedule—and recover in peace afterward.

Food and Drink Options
While there’s no on-site restaurant, you’ll find plenty of dining options just steps away—including Red Lobster, Olive Garden, and Chipotle. Grab
complimentary coffee in the lobby any time, and heat up leftovers with the in-room microwave and mini-fridge. Breakfast isn't served, but you’ll find morning eats nearby, even after a late night.
Nightlife Options
While the hotel itself is more of a sleep-and-go spot, guests are within easy reach of Seattle’s nightlife via light rail. Explore downtown bars, lounges, and venues, then return to a peaceful night’s rest. For something local, Alderwood Mall has a few casual spots for post-show drinks and bites.
What People Say
Guests love the
value for money, noting the rooms are clean, comfortable, and equipped with essentials. The location earns high marks for being close to shopping and dining, while still being a manageable distance from Seattle. Reviewers also appreciate the
friendly staff and easy check-in process.
Areas for Improvement
Some reviews mention that the decor is a bit dated, and there's no breakfast offered. It's not a luxury hotel—but it doesn’t try to be. If you're only looking for a place to sleep and shower between shows, it hits the mark.
